Santos,
Adolfo. JK1118 .S26 2006
This book results from the author’s study of former members of Congress who served from the early 1970’s to the early 2000’s. The author points out in the Preface that “the legislative activity of lawmakers who are serving their last term in office can be explained, in part, by their post-congressional lobbying activity. … The practice of lobbying after leaving office is one that is growing. It is also a practice that does not seem to be stymied by temporary bans on post-congressional lobbying. What was once viewed as inappropriate behavior has become so acceptable that some of the most prominent public figures in the US government today have registers as lobbyists.” The author presents some possible solutions to the serious dilemmas he describes. In the end he calls for further evaluation to gauge the “full impact” of post-congressional lobbying which is exploitation of the public trust and the “kind of behavior that compromises the integrity of the institution.”

Aunya
Singsangob The
Hague; London : Kluwer Law International, K1443.C6S56 2003 After devoting one-fourth
of the text to discuss the unique nature of computer software and online
information in emerging markets, the author analyzes the development of
the law governing computer software and information licensing, and the
need for legal framework in developing countries as the emerging markets.
Developments in the United States and the European Union are examined
and compared with Thai law, as a case study of developing countries, in
order to consider what legal reforms, if any, are need to encourage the
growth of information industries. At the end the author concludes that
it may be premature for a country such as Thailand to rush to legislate
in this area. While the clarity and simplicity of Thai law in contract
and commercial matters may provide an opportunity for cautious innovation
in light of local circumstances, blind copying of foreign precedents can
stifle the development of the Thai software industry.
